Abstract

The invention discloses a control method for a direct current motor system. A direct current motor system comprises N direct current motors in parallel, an IPM module connected with the N direct current motors and a main control module outputting six paths of PWM signals to the IPM module to control the N direct current motors. The control method comprises the following steps: resistances of the N direct motors are obtained, inductance parameters of the N direct motors are obtained, and the inductance parameters comprise direct axis inductance and quadrature axis inductance; back electromotive forces of the N direct motors are obtained; rotating speeds and positions of the rotors of the N direct current motors are estimated according to the resistances, the inductance parameters and the back electromotive forces of the N direct current motors and detected phase currents of the N direct current motors and the N direct current motors are controlled at the same time. The control method can raise the system control precision, parallel direct current motors with different numbers can share the same electric control structure, standardization and generalization are achieved, the system cost can be saved effectively. The invention discloses a direct current motor system.

Description

technical field [0001] The invention relates to the technical field of motors, in particular to a control method of a DC motor system and a DC motor system. Background technique [0002] Compared with AC motors, DC motors are more energy-saving and efficient. With the national advocacy of energy conservation and emission reduction, more and more air-conditioning manufacturers use DC motors to develop and design air conditioners. Most of the existing DC motor systems use a main control module to control an IPM module (Intelligent Power Module, intelligent power module), and then drive a DC motor through the IPM module. However, the disadvantage of the prior art is that the cost of the DC motor is slightly higher than that of the AC motor. Correspondingly, the DC motor system is much more complicated and expensive than the AC motor system.
